苯扎溴铵对几种淡水水生动物的急性毒性 被引量:7

Acute toxicity of benzalkonium bromide on several hydrocoles in fresh water

摘要 采用静水生物毒性试验方法测试了苯扎溴铵对大型溞(Daphnia magna)、团头鲂(Megalobrama amblycephala)幼鱼、草鱼(Ctenopharyngodon idellus)幼鱼、田螺(Cipangopaludina cathayensis)、中华绒螯蟹(Eriocheir sinensis)Ⅲ期仔蟹和幼蟹的半致死浓度(LC50)及安全浓度(SC)。结果显示:大型溞的24、48、72、96 h的LC50分别为0.56、0.34、0.19、0.13 mg/L,团头鲂幼鱼的为1.53、1.44、1.38、1.31 mg/L,草鱼幼鱼的为4.59、4.42、4.36、4.23 mg/L,田螺的为15.21、10.52、7.76、5.01 mg/L,Ⅲ期仔蟹的为10.33、6.73、5.41、5.02 mg/L,幼蟹的为17.95、12.42、8.67、6.22 mg/L;SC分别为0.04、0.38、1.23、1.51、0.86、1.78 mg/L。根据SC高低,耐苯扎溴铵毒性能力依次为幼蟹>田螺>草鱼幼鱼>Ⅲ期仔蟹>团头鲂幼鱼>大型溞。苯扎溴铵在防治固着类纤毛虫病泼洒浓度为0.35 mg/L下时,不会对团头鲂幼鱼、草鱼幼鱼、田螺、Ⅲ期仔蟹和幼蟹产生毒性作用,而对大型溞会产生毒性杀死作用,池塘中可通过适量增加投饵量或投放其他饵料以补充减少的大型溞饵料生物数量。 Acute toxic effects of benzalkonium bromide on several common hydrocoles in freshwater aquaculture including Daphnia magna,juvenile Megalobrama amblycephala,juvenile Ctenopharyngodon idellus,Cipangopaludina cathayensis,the third stage larvae Eriocheir sinensis and juvenile E.sinensiswere were studied,and safe concentration(SC)was investigated.The results showed that,the lethal concentration 50(LC50) at 24 h,48 h,72 h and 96 h on D.magna were0.56 mg/L,0.34 mg/L,0.19 mg/L and 0.13 mg/L,on juvenile M.amblycephala were 1.53 mg/L,1.44 mg/L,1.38 mg/L and1.31 mg/L,on juvenile C.idellus were 4.59 mg/L,4.42 mg/L,4.36 mg/L and 4.23 mg/L,on C.cathayensis were 15.21 mg/L,10.52 mg/L,7.76 mg/L and 5.01 mg/L,on the third stage larvae E.sinensis were 10.33 mg/L,6.73 mg/L,5.41 mg/L and5.02 mg/L,and on juvenile E.sinensis were 17.97 mg/L,12.42 mg/L,8.67 mg/L and 6.22 mg/L,respectively.The SCs were0.04 mg/L,0.38 mg/L,1.23 mg/L,1.51 mg/L,0.86 mg/L and 1.78 mg/L,respectively,indicating the toxic resistance of aquatic animals in the experiment to benzalkonium bromide was juvenile E.sinensis 〉C.cathayensis〉juvenile C.idellus the third stage larvae E.sinensis juvenile〉M.amblycephala〉D.magna.When benzalkonium bromide with 0.35 mg/L used to prevent and control the fixed ciliate disease in fish water aquaculture,it was not toxic to juvenile M.amblycephala,juvenile C.idellus,C.cathayensis,the third stage larvae E.sinensis and juvenile E.sinensis,but was toxic to D.magna which would die.We could appropriately increase the bait or add other baits in the pond to replenish the loss of D.magna.
